Changes in Digestive System Function

As we get older, our digestion naturally gets a bit lazy. Our gut muscles don’t work as well, and food moves more slowly through us. This means that stools can become hard because they stay in the body longer and lose water content, making them tough to pass.

On top of this, aging might mean fewer digestive enzymes are made by our bodies. These help break down what you eat so your body can use it efficiently. So if there’s less enzyme action going on inside you than before, constipation could be another unhappy result.

Medication and Medical Conditions

Lots of seniors need multiple meds for their health problems, which can sometimes mess with bowel movements and cause constipation. Painkillers like opioids are common culprits, as well as some antacids, blood pressure pills, or antidepressants.

Certain diseases common in older people, like diabetes, underactive thyroid (hypothyroidism), or Parkinson’s disease, may also slow down your poop schedule. So it’s really key to understand how all these medicines and illnesses could be affecting bathroom habits when treating constipation later in life.

Dietary and Lifestyle Factors

What you eat matters a lot for bowel health. As we age, our diets often skimp on fiber, the secret weapon to smooth toilet trips, mainly due to reduced appetite or trouble with tasting, chewing, and swallowing.

Also, many older folks don’t move around as much either because of physical limitations or just feeling weak overall. This lack of movement can mean things get sluggish in your digestive tract, too. So, getting more active where possible, along with loading up on fibrous foods, could really make a difference when it comes to preventing constipation.

Psychological Factors and Routine Changes

Your mind and everyday habits matter to your bowel health, too. Stress, anxiety, or depression, all common in older folks, can throw a wrench into regular bathroom breaks.

Changes to routines, like when you eat or sleep, can also mix things up for your bowels. This happens often if you’re living in senior communities. So, looking after mental well-being and keeping daily life stable could be helpful tools against constipation as we age.

Shop the Perimeter 

Most stores have their produce, meats, dairy products, and other healthy foods along the perimeter of the store as they want to entice you to purchase fresh and perishable items. Try to focus on these sections when shopping for groceries. 

The middle aisles of the store are where most processed and unhealthy foods are located, like chips, candy, soda, etc. There may be some healthy options in the center aisles but it’s best to avoid these sections to stick to your healthy eating plan.

Read Labels 

Reading labels is important when shopping for healthy food as many foods that appear to be healthy actually have added sugars, fats, sodium, and other unhealthy ingredients. Always take the time to read the nutrition label on the back of each product to help you make informed decisions about what to buy. 

Pay close attention to not just the ingredient list, but also the serving size, calories, and other nutrition facts listed on the label.

Go To The Doctor

Even if you think you were not injured, it is important to get checked out by a medical professional. This is because some conditions only show symptoms some time after the collision. 

It should also be known that going to the doctor is very important because you are going to then get medical records that support your personal injury claim. You will need copies of several medical records whenever injured. The medical records have information about all health care phases. This includes diagnosis, treatment, follow-up treatment, billing information, and medications. 

Make sure you gather these very important medical records, even if some have to be requested separately:

  • Hospital admission
  • Emergency room services like stitches, surgery, and X-rays
  • Emergency medical services
  • Ambulance ride records
  • Physical therapy records
  • Chiropractic treatment records
  • Prescription medications
  • Mental health professional treatment records

Things You Should Know About Hair Drug Testing

Hair analysis is the conventional method that requires taking hair strands as a specimen for detecting the previous substance abuse. Have in mind that drug metabolites tend to enter your bloodstream and through it, they will reach your hair follicle.

Since long-term substance abuse will create a large number of metabolites that will enter your hair follicle, this particular method will provide you long detection window when compared with other tests that you can use.

It can detect the usage up to three months from the last consumption, of course, depending on how many substances you are being tested for.

Disadvantages of Hair Analysis

  • Expensive Price Tag – Have in mind that when compared with other methods for screening, hair analysis is the most costly choice that you will make. The main reason for that is because you will not be able to perform it at home, and it requires an administrator as well as lab technicians that will determine the outcome. It involves complex processes so that you can get accurate results promptly.
  • Inconclusive Time – Even though it is accurate and can help you determine the long-term abuse pattern, they cannot detect anything you consumed five days before the screening. The main reason for that is because metabolites will enter hair follicle through blood, and you will need between five and ten days for the hair to grow from them.
  • Results Depend On Sample Length – We have mentioned above that administrators will take 1.5-inches of your hair sample because it tends to grow for 0.5 inches every month. Therefore, they are taking this sample as the way to check what you consumed in the last three months, while for more extended detection periods the accuracy drops and some regulations are banning more extended detection because it is a breach of privacy.
  • Long Waiting Period – When compared with oral fluid or urinalysis, hair drug tests take longer times because the entire process requires laboratory testing so that you can get accurate results. Therefore, you will be able to get the outcome in two to three days after the date of screening.

How It Works

  • Taking Sample – First, they will receive 1.5 inches of your hair as well as approximately 100 hair strands so that they can have conclusive results afterward. Since the hair growth varies from person to person, they will have the effects, but it is not 100% accurate, and you should know that before the screening. They will cut hair as close to the scalp as possible, while they can also take samples from other parts of your body in case you do not have enough on your head.
  • Laboratory – Administrators will send the sample to the nearest laboratory, and technicians will check it for drug metabolites. They will wash the hair with an idea to remove external contamination, and it will undergo an EIA procedure, which is efficient for getting proper results.
  • Confirmation – After the first part of screening in which they will determine whether the test is positive or negative, they will know what to do base on the results.
